Kwara Govt Reaffirms Commitment to Quality Road Projects in Kwara South
The Kwara State Government has reiterated its dedication to improving road infrastructure in the Kwara South senatorial district as part of its ongoing urban renewal initiative.
During an inspection of ongoing road projects, Commissioner for Works and Transport, Engr. Abdulquawiy Olododo, accompanied by Engr.
Ladi Yusuf, Senior Special Assistant to the Governor on Infrastructure, assured that all projects will adhere to global standards and will be completed on time.
Engr. Olododo urged contractors to stay committed to approved specifications, warning that any lapses in quality would not be tolerated. "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q is dedicated to building a Kwara where everyone can thrive, which is why he is focused on opening up more roads to enhance prosperity. My duty is to ensure that Kwarans receive top-quality infrastructure," Olododo stated, praising the Governor's sincerity and commitment to excellence.
The Commissioner commended the progress made so far and encouraged contractors to maintain pace and quality.
The inspection covered several key projects, including the 21KM Arandun-Esie-Oro Road Rehabilitation, 12KM Ajase-Ipo-Okeya Road, Ibrahim Taiwo-Popo-Road, Offa, and 8KM Sabaja - Oba Isin - Owa Onire, Road (Phase One).
Engr. Afolabi Ademola, the site engineer for the Sabaja—Oba Isin—Owa Onire project, expressed gratitude to the State for engaging an Indigenous contractor and assured the commissioner of strict adherence to safety, quality standards, and project timelines.
Residents of the beneficiary communities hailed the State government for the road rehabilitation, as a long-awaited relief from years of neglect that had hampered travel and economic activities in the area. They expressed appreciation to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q and pledged their unwavering support for his continued efforts to improve Kwara.
